ESTHER CHAPTER 61-14  

A SLEEPLESS KING  

The King on that night was restless “That night the king could not sleep; so he ordered the book of the Chronicles, the record of his reign, to be brought in and read to him.“ v.1.  

He found Mordecai had saved his life, he made enquiries and also found that Mordecai had not been rewarded.  

Just as this was found concerning Mordecai, Haman arrived set for the banquet.  The king sought his advise on the matter “when Haman entered the king asked him, what should be done for the man the king delights to honour?”  

   

Haman was under the impression he was the man in the question.  He recommended everything but the throne! (See details in v.7-9).  

He was instructed to get the kings horses and everything else he recommended for Mordecai.  

   

ESTHER CHAPTER 71-10  

At the banquet she said “her petition was for her life and her peoples.”  

She in wise words told of Haman’s plan to destroy, kill and annihilate the Jewish people.  

The king left the table in a rage, Haman went to Esther who was relaxing on the couch, waiting for the king.  

The sight was too complex for the king to understand - Haman’s position was too compromising - was he trying to rape the Queen? That was the only conclusion (Read v.8).  

It was then revealed that Haman had prepared a 23 meters high pole for Mordecai to be hung.  

“ Impale him on it! The king said and it was done.”  See v.9-10.

ESTHER CHAPTER 91-19  

The Jews avenged their enemies who had planned and gotten ready under Haman’s management to destroy them.  

They assembled afterwards sharing gifts, jubilating, and feasting ( Read v.5, 12-13, 17-19 ).  

   

THE DECREE OF THE QUEEN ESTHER AND MORDECAI HER UNCLE — was sealed for annual celebration of the events of their victory. When the LORD turned their sorrow to joy.  

This was called PURIM — PUR means the LOT ( Read v.20, 24, 26, 29-30 ).

NEHEMIAH CHAPTER 1:1-11  

NEHEMIAH’S PRAYER OF INTERCESSION  

Nehemiah is the cupbearer to the king — he intercedes in prayer for Israel’s sins as reports were brought to him by his guest ( who were his family members ) that “the wall of Jerusalem is broken down, and its gates have been burned with fire.” v.3.   

   

NEHEMIAH 2:1-10  

AN  UNUSUALLY SAD COUNTENANCE  

Nehemiah serves the king wine with an unusual countenance. The King likes Nehemiah’s conduct, therefore noticed the change in his mood. He questions that, asking if Nehemiah was ill? Then Nehemiah told him the report from Jerusalem had saddened him with a burden.  

After a talk, the king and the Queen allowed him go for a while back to Jerusalem to fix the ruins stated. Nehemiah asked for letters to the governors of the Trans-Euphrates for the safety of his journey and Asaph keeper of Royal Park for timber supplies which will be needed for the projects. And it was granted (v.8).  

   

SAMBALLAT AND TOBIAH didn’t support Nehemiah (see v.3,19).  

Nehemiah left the citadel of Susa where he serves the king for the project he had set his heart to do for the hand of the LORD was upon him.  When he arrived, he privately went to inspect the walls and the gates which were in ruins.  And afterward contacted all those needed to accomplish his goal.
